Output 20a06820e18a2f2e7d0c82b51e39c43592812b5f5d9b66f2388d66838e65917e:2

value
20900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f708ad9e8ce4e1cefcbbf7eeadc870719965fe73 OP_EQUAL
address
3QDDDu2VTve5XzWwBZ88DqfWDZmqqR2n8C
transaction
20a06820e18a2f2e7d0c82b51e39c43592812b5f5d9b66f2388d66838e65917e
confirmations
379290
spent
true